Tonight’s Idol gave us Danny, Kris and Adam battling it out for a spot in the final with song choices from the contestants and judges. The guys took the gloves off and gave it there all. Tomorrow’s results show is going to be a nail-biter!
Danny started the night off with Paula’s choice of Terence Trent D’Arby’s “Dance Little Sister.” This had Danny written all over it: high-energy, vocal improvisation during a sax solo sprinkled throughout with corny dancing! I thought it was great but did seem a bit predictable. Simon criticized the song choice – funny since Danny didn’t have a say. With that being said – I’m sure Danny would have liked to have a different song to work with also since he admitted to not knowing it.
However predictable Round 1 was for Danny, Round 2 blew off the roof. He gave us Joe Cocker’s “You Are So Beautiful.” I thought this was an amazing arrangement for a song that fit his voice perfectly. From one church boy to another – Hallelujah! Simon called it a “vocal master class” … not a bad Simon comment.
Kris Allen was at the mercy of Randy and Kara and they gave him “Apologize” by OneRepublic. Sitting at the piano, Kris was fighting hard with a mix of a nice falsetto and strong chest voice, but the judges say he played it safe. I agree. I was waiting and rooting for him to really blow us out of the water and keep us guessing about who will go home. This round did not do that for him, not true about Round 2.
When Kris said he was going to attempt “Heartless” by Kanye West, my initial thought was “Heartless”? Wasn’t he there when Kanye performed it on that same stage? But Kris gave a fresh laid-back version, showing his true artistry. It was very brave to go just guitar and vocals with three strikes and two outs left with bases loaded. He put himself back in the game! Tomorrow we will see if he hit a home run.
Adam (with Simon’s help arranging!?) gave us a dramatic interpretation of “One” by U2. Simon loved gloating that Bono personally called him in order to clear the song. Who am I joking, I would be gloating also. No surprise, this was a great fit for Adam and he delivered a powerful performance for his legion of fans.
Again in Round 2 Adam gave a killer show. He SANG “Crying” by Aerosmith. Simon is worried that America will forget to vote for Adam so he campaigned for him. I don’t foresee Adam’s fans forgetting to vote. We will see him next week in the finals.
I think we can all agree that Adam will be in the finals so who gets the second slot? Originally I thought that Danny’s “You Are So Beautiful” took away any chance of Kris taking it to the end. Until Kris sang “Heartless.” I think many people are rooting for Kris so he is picking up new fans each week but my personal favorite of the night was Danny’s “You Are So Beautiful.” Tomorrow’s results show really could go either way.
